It\u2019s a real humdinger of a show, offering something for everyone simultaneously, pulling it all off handsomely.\u201d<\/p>\n<\/blockquote>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">READ MORE: <a href=\"https:\/\/collider.com\/only-murders-in-the-building-review-selena-gomez-steve-martin-hulu\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">\u2018Only Murders in the Building\u2019 Review: Sharp, Scary, Surprisingly Sad (Collider)<\/a><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Sony\u2019s color science in the VENICE was always something that cinematographers appreciated, and that wasn\u2019t any different when Teague started on the new Hulu show.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">He talked to the <a href=\"https:\/\/sonycine.com\/articles\/only-murders-in-the-building-a-hulu-series-shot-by-chris-teague-on-venice\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Sony Cine website<\/a> about a common problem he sometimes has with skin tones and digital cinematography: \u201cWhen I shot skin tone tests with the VENICE, the variety of skin tones all felt as though they had a wide gamut of color within them. I sometimes feel with digital cameras that skin can start to look a bit flat and monochromatic when adding a film emulation LUT and pushing the image around in terms of exposure. I haven\u2019t found this to be the case with the Venice.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ow aligncenter\" data-effect=\"slide\"><div class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_container swiper-container\"><ul class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_swiper-wrapper swiper-wrapper\"><li class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_slide swiper-slide\"><figure><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" decoding=\"async\" alt=\"Selena Gomez as Mabel Mora, Steve Martin as Charles, and Martin Short as Oliver in Episode 2 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u\" class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_image wp-image-54105\" data-id=\"54105\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/jwolfepr.com\/dev\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/oms1_102_cb-1636rt-LR.jpg?ssl=1\"\/><figcaption class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_caption gallery-caption\">Selena Gomez as Mabel Mora, Steve Martin as Charles, and Martin Short as Oliver in Episode 2 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u<\/figcaption><\/figure><\/li><li class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_slide swiper-slide\"><figure><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" decoding=\"async\" alt=\"Selena Gomez as Mabel Mora and Steve Martin as Charles in Episode 2 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u\" class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_image wp-image-54107\" data-id=\"54107\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/jwolfepr.com\/dev\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/oms1_102_cb-1963rt-LR.jpg?ssl=1\"\/><figcaption class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_caption gallery-caption\">Selena Gomez as Mabel Mora and Steve Martin as Charles in Episode 2 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u<\/figcaption><\/figure><\/li><li class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_slide swiper-slide\"><figure><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" decoding=\"async\" alt=\"Selena Gomez as Mabel Mora, Steve Martin as Charles, and Martin Short as Oliver in Episode 2 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u\" class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_image wp-image-54106\" data-id=\"54106\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/jwolfepr.com\/dev\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/oms1_102_cb-1686rt-LR.jpg?ssl=1\"\/><figcaption class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_caption gallery-caption\">Selena Gomez as Mabel Mora, Steve Martin as Charles, and Martin Short as Oliver in Episode 2 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u<\/figcaption><\/figure><\/li><li class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_slide swiper-slide\"><figure><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" decoding=\"async\" alt=\"Martin Short as Oliver in Episode 2 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u\" class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_image wp-image-54108\" data-id=\"54108\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/jwolfepr.com\/dev\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/oms1_102_cb-2082rt-LR.jpg?ssl=1\"\/><figcaption class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_caption gallery-caption\">Martin Short as Oliver in Episode 2 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u<\/figcaption><\/figure><\/li><\/ul><a class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_button-prev swiper-button-prev swiper-button-white\" role=\"button\"><\/a><a class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_button-next swiper-button-next swiper-button-white\" role=\"button\"><\/a><a aria-label=\"Pause Slideshow\" class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_button-pause\" role=\"button\"><\/a><div class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_pagination swiper-pagination swiper-pagination-white\"><\/div><\/div><\/div>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">While prepping for the series, showrunner John Hoffman and executive producer and director Jamie Babbit set their sights very high when referencing the look. They were keen to resemble a certain film noir style, especially from early color films from Alfred Hitchcock. Teague describes the brave comparison: \u201c<em>Rear Window<\/em> in particular has a lot of thematic similarity with this show: people watching each other, peeking into other people\u2019s lives, and thinking they see something that may or may not be there.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">But the team didn\u2019t stop there and re-imagined the low and wide angles in Orson Welles\u2019 films like <em>Touch of Evil<\/em>. \u201cWe knew we wanted to work in that world and use some of those elements, but without it being too extreme or feeling like mimicry.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Production designer Curt Beech helped accentuate that required aesthetic with use of the placement of the practical lighting mixed with wall colors that would affect the shape of the light. The lightweight LED fixtures were quickly rigged in tight places and their color added through remote adjustments.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ow aligncenter\" data-effect=\"slide\"><div class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_container swiper-container\"><ul class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_swiper-wrapper swiper-wrapper\"><li class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_slide swiper-slide\"><figure><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" height=\"720\" width=\"1080\" decoding=\"async\" alt=\"Amy Ryan in Episode 3 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u\" class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_image wp-image-54111\" data-id=\"54111\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/jwolfepr.com\/dev\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/oms1_103_cb-0664rt-LR.jpg?resize=1080%2C720&#038;ssl=1\"\/><figcaption class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_caption gallery-caption\">Amy Ryan in Episode 3 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u<\/figcaption><\/figure><\/li><li class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_slide swiper-slide\"><figure><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" height=\"720\" width=\"1080\" decoding=\"async\" alt=\"Steve Martin, Amy Ryan, and Selena Gomez in Episode 3 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u\" class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_image wp-image-54109\" data-id=\"54109\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/jwolfepr.com\/dev\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/oms1_103_cb-0644rt-LR.jpg?resize=1080%2C720&#038;ssl=1\"\/><figcaption class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_caption gallery-caption\">Steve Martin, Amy Ryan, and Selena Gomez in Episode 3 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u\t<\/figcaption><\/figure><\/li><li class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_slide swiper-slide\"><figure><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" height=\"720\" width=\"1080\" decoding=\"async\" alt=\"Amy Ryan in Episode 3 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u\" class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_image wp-image-54110\" data-id=\"54110\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/jwolfepr.com\/dev\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/oms1_103_cb-0655rt-LR.jpg?resize=1080%2C720&#038;ssl=1\"\/><figcaption class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_caption gallery-caption\">Amy Ryan in Episode 3 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u<\/figcaption><\/figure><\/li><\/ul><a class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_button-prev swiper-button-prev swiper-button-white\" role=\"button\"><\/a><a class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_button-next swiper-button-next swiper-button-white\" role=\"button\"><\/a><a aria-label=\"Pause Slideshow\" class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_button-pause\" role=\"button\"><\/a><div class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_pagination swiper-pagination swiper-pagination-white\"><\/div><\/div><\/div>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Teague saw the lighting design as a matter of lighting less to control more. \u201cWe worked with a variety of LED sources including LiteGear LiteMats, ARRI SkyPanels, Astera Helios and Titan Tubes, and the Creamsource Vortex8, which is relatively lightweight with a lot of output. I\u2019m excited for more LED fresnels or spot units. We did use some classic fresnels so we could sneak in some hard light to create hard edges, shadows on the wall, and backlight.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">When it came to picking lenses to accompany the Venice, Teague drew from his experience on Netflix\u2019s <em>Russian Doll<\/em> episodic when he used the Leitz Summilux-C lenses. \u201cI loved to shoot wide open with them because the characters would jump off the screen with an almost three-dimensional quality.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">The Leitz Zooms were also available, which helped shooting ratios: \u201cWorking quickly would be essential on this production, and if we could spend most of our time on the zooms then we could avoid downtime with lens changes.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ow aligncenter\" data-effect=\"slide\"><div class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_container swiper-container\"><ul class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_swiper-wrapper swiper-wrapper\"><li class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_slide swiper-slide\"><figure><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" height=\"720\" width=\"1080\" decoding=\"async\" alt=\"Steve Martin as Charles, Martin Short as Oliver, and Selena Gomez as Mabel Mora in Episode 4 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u\" class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_image wp-image-61590\" data-id=\"61590\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/jwolfepr.com\/dev\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/oms1_104_cb-1319rt-LR.jpg?resize=1080%2C720&#038;ssl=1\"\/><figcaption class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_caption gallery-caption\">Steve Martin as Charles, Martin Short as Oliver, and Selena Gomez as Mabel Mora in Episode 4 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u<\/figcaption><\/figure><\/li><li class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_slide swiper-slide\"><figure><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" height=\"720\" width=\"1080\" decoding=\"async\" alt=\"Steve Martin as Charles, Martin Short as Oliver, and Selena Gomez as Mabel Mora in Episode 4 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u\" class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_image wp-image-61589\" data-id=\"61589\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/jwolfepr.com\/dev\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/oms1_104_cb-1263rt-LR.jpg?resize=1080%2C720&#038;ssl=1\"\/><figcaption class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_caption gallery-caption\">Steve Martin as Charles, Martin Short as Oliver, and Selena Gomez as Mabel Mora in Episode 4 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u<\/figcaption><\/figure><\/li><li class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_slide swiper-slide\"><figure><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" height=\"720\" width=\"1080\" decoding=\"async\" alt=\"Steve Martin as Charles, Martin Short as Oliver, and Selena Gomez as Mabel Mora in Episode 4 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u\" class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_image wp-image-61588\" data-id=\"61588\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/jwolfepr.com\/dev\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/oms1_104_cb-1260rt-LR.jpg?resize=1080%2C720&#038;ssl=1\"\/><figcaption class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_caption gallery-caption\">Steve Martin as Charles, Martin Short as Oliver, and Selena Gomez as Mabel Mora in Episode 4 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u<\/figcaption><\/figure><\/li><li class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_slide swiper-slide\"><figure><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" height=\"720\" width=\"1080\" decoding=\"async\" alt=\"Selena Gomez as Mabel Mora, Martin Short as Oliver, and Steve Martin as Charles in Episode 4 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u\" class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_image wp-image-61583\" data-id=\"61583\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/jwolfepr.com\/dev\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/oms1_104_cb-0260rt-LR.jpg?resize=1080%2C720&#038;ssl=1\"\/><figcaption class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_caption gallery-caption\">Selena Gomez as Mabel Mora, Martin Short as Oliver, and Steve Martin as Charles in Episode 4 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u<\/figcaption><\/figure><\/li><\/ul><a class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_button-prev swiper-button-prev swiper-button-white\" role=\"button\"><\/a><a class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_button-next swiper-button-next swiper-button-white\" role=\"button\"><\/a><a aria-label=\"Pause Slideshow\" class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_button-pause\" role=\"button\"><\/a><div class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_pagination swiper-pagination swiper-pagination-white\"><\/div><\/div><\/div>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">\u201cIn fact, we shot about 60% of the series on the Leitz Zoom lenses, but I did go to the Leitz Primes when we had time and would do a 2-shot or wide. My favorite was a head-to-toe type of shot where the character would pop out of the frame because of their great focus falloff.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">As with the skin tones, Teague was careful not to be over cautious with his highlights and noted more lessons learned from the early days of digital cinematography. \u201cRetaining highlights in digital cameras is a tricky game \u2014 if you push it too far your highlights feel dead, gray, and unnatural. But the Sony Venice camera and the X-OCN ST recording codec offered a lot of wiggle room to bring highlights down.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">\u201cWe kept a close eye on how we exposed the camera and had a surprising amount of control in balancing midtone, shadow, and highlight in situations where I had less control \u2014 particularly the streets of Manhattan, where one side of the street is often in full shade while the other can be in blinding sun.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Perhaps to help the film noir look, Teague rated the Venice at 2500 base ISO and lived with the \u201cnegligible\u201d noise. At the grade they also added some subtle film grain.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ow aligncenter\" data-effect=\"slide\"><div class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_container swiper-container\"><ul class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_swiper-wrapper swiper-wrapper\"><li class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_slide swiper-slide\"><figure><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" height=\"720\" width=\"1080\" decoding=\"async\" alt=\"Sting as himself in Episode 4 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u\" class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_image wp-image-61584\" data-id=\"61584\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/jwolfepr.com\/dev\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/oms1_104_cb-0451rt-LR.jpg?resize=1080%2C720&#038;ssl=1\"\/><figcaption class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_caption gallery-caption\">Sting as himself in Episode 4 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u<\/figcaption><\/figure><\/li><li class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_slide swiper-slide\"><figure><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" height=\"720\" width=\"1080\" decoding=\"async\" alt=\"Amy Ryan as Jan in Episode 4 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u\" class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_image wp-image-61585\" data-id=\"61585\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/jwolfepr.com\/dev\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/oms1_104_cb-0530rt-LR.jpg?resize=1080%2C720&#038;ssl=1\"\/><figcaption class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_caption gallery-caption\">Amy Ryan as Jan in Episode 4 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u<\/figcaption><\/figure><\/li><li class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_slide swiper-slide\"><figure><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" height=\"720\" width=\"1080\" decoding=\"async\" alt=\"Amy Ryan as Jan in Episode 4 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u\" class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_image wp-image-61586\" data-id=\"61586\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/jwolfepr.com\/dev\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/oms1_104_cb-0602rt-LR.jpg?resize=1080%2C720&#038;ssl=1\"\/><figcaption class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_caption gallery-caption\">Amy Ryan as Jan in Episode 4 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u<\/figcaption><\/figure><\/li><li class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_slide swiper-slide\"><figure><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" height=\"720\" width=\"1080\" decoding=\"async\" alt=\"Amy Ryan as Jan in Episode 4 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u\" class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_image wp-image-61587\" data-id=\"61587\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/jwolfepr.com\/dev\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/oms1_104_cb-0750rt-LR.jpg?resize=1080%2C720&#038;ssl=1\"\/><figcaption class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_caption gallery-caption\">Amy Ryan as Jan in Episode 4 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u<\/figcaption><\/figure><\/li><\/ul><a class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_button-prev swiper-button-prev swiper-button-white\" role=\"button\"><\/a><a class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_button-next swiper-button-next swiper-button-white\" role=\"button\"><\/a><a aria-label=\"Pause Slideshow\" class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_button-pause\" role=\"button\"><\/a><div class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_pagination swiper-pagination swiper-pagination-white\"><\/div><\/div><\/div>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">READ MORE: <a href=\"https:\/\/sonycine.com\/articles\/only-murders-in-the-building-a-hulu-series-shot-by-chris-teague-on-venice\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Only Murders in the Building \u2013 a HULU Series Shot By Chris Teague on VENICE (Sony Cine)<\/a><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><em>Only Murders in the Building<\/em> was graded by Colorist Nat Jencks of PostWorks New York using DaVinci Resolve Studio. Leveraging DaVinci Resolve 17\u2019s new HDR Primary Grading Palette, Jencks was able to finesse a unique, darker comedy look to help match the tone of the murder mystery series.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">A large portion of the series takes place inside the apartment building, which was shot on a stage and made extensive use of the practical lighting designed into the sets. \u201cIt\u2019s standard for comedy to be lit quite broadly, with the thinking being that you need to see what\u2019s going on for the jokes to land. But we didn\u2019t really want this show to feel like that. We respected legibility of course but didn\u2019t want things to feel too stagey or lit,\u201d Jencks told <a href=\"https:\/\/www.blackmagicdesign.com\/media\/release\/20210805-01\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Blackmagic Design<\/a>. \u201cCertain lighting might look fine in SDR, but in HDR it\u2019s way too bright. DaVinci Resolve Studio\u2019s zoned grading toolset was extremely useful in targeting this elegantly rather than using a luminance key, as I might have done in the past.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-embed is-type-video is-provider-youtube wp-block-embed-youtube wp-embed-aspect-16-9 wp-has-aspect-ratio\"><div class=\"wp-block-embed__wrapper\">\n<iframe loading=\"lazy\" title=\"Exclusive Clip: Only Murders in the Building | Episode 4 | Hulu\" width=\"500\" height=\"281\" src=\"https:\/\/www.youtube.com\/embed\/F-laCU9GFOw?feature=oembed\" frameborder=\"0\" allow=\"accelerometer; autoplay; clipboard-write; encrypted-media; gyroscope; picture-in-picture; web-share\" referrerpolicy=\"strict-origin-when-cross-origin\" allowfullscreen><\/iframe>\n<\/div><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">DaVinci Resolve 17\u2019s new HDR Primary Grading Palette provides customizable zone-based exposure and color controls, along with perceptually color constant image processing for enhanced control over HDR grades.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">\u201cHDR presents a new set of challenges for material that\u2019s lit, especially when shooting on a stage,\u201d explained Jencks. \u201cHDR removes the barrier between the viewer and what\u2019s in front of camera. Often that\u2019s great, but it also can make the lighting feel more artificial, which takes the audience out of the experience. The zoned toolset allowed me to control highlight roll off correctly using zones applicable for the whole scene, rather than a more individualized approach with luminance keys, which saved time.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ow aligncenter\" data-effect=\"slide\"><div class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_container swiper-container\"><ul class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_swiper-wrapper swiper-wrapper\"><li class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_slide swiper-slide\"><figure><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" height=\"720\" width=\"1080\" decoding=\"async\" alt=\"Selena Gomez as Mabel Mora in Episode 5 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u\" class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_image wp-image-61593\" data-id=\"61593\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/jwolfepr.com\/dev\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/oms1_105_cb-0308rt-LR.jpg?resize=1080%2C720&#038;ssl=1\"\/><figcaption class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_caption gallery-caption\">Selena Gomez as Mabel Mora in Episode 5 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u<\/figcaption><\/figure><\/li><li class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_slide swiper-slide\"><figure><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" height=\"720\" width=\"1080\" decoding=\"async\" alt=\"Selena Gomez as Mabel Mora in Episode 5 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u\" class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_image wp-image-61595\" data-id=\"61595\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/jwolfepr.com\/dev\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/oms1_105_cb-0559rt-LR.jpg?resize=1080%2C720&#038;ssl=1\"\/><figcaption class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_caption gallery-caption\">Selena Gomez as Mabel Mora in Episode 5 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u<\/figcaption><\/figure><\/li><li class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_slide swiper-slide\"><figure><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" height=\"720\" width=\"1080\" decoding=\"async\" alt=\"Steve Martin as Charles and Martin Short as Oliver in Episode 5 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u\" class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_image wp-image-61597\" data-id=\"61597\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/jwolfepr.com\/dev\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/oms1_105_cb-0762rt-LR.jpg?resize=1080%2C720&#038;ssl=1\"\/><figcaption class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_caption gallery-caption\">Steve Martin as Charles and Martin Short as Oliver in Episode 5 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u<\/figcaption><\/figure><\/li><li class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_slide swiper-slide\"><figure><img data-recalc-dims=\"1\" height=\"720\" width=\"1080\" decoding=\"async\" alt=\"Steve Martin as Charles in Episode 5 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u\" class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_image wp-image-61581\" data-id=\"61581\" src=\"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/jwolfepr.com\/dev\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/09\/om_105_bn-0074rt-LR.jpg?resize=1080%2C720&#038;ssl=1\"\/><figcaption class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_caption gallery-caption\">Steve Martin as Charles in Episode 5 of \u201cOnly Murders in the Building.\u201d Cr: Hulu<\/figcaption><\/figure><\/li><\/ul><a class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_button-prev swiper-button-prev swiper-button-white\" role=\"button\"><\/a><a class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_button-next swiper-button-next swiper-button-white\" role=\"button\"><\/a><a aria-label=\"Pause Slideshow\" class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_button-pause\" role=\"button\"><\/a><div class=\"wp-block-jetpack-slideshow_pagination swiper-pagination swiper-pagination-white\"><\/div><\/div><\/div>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\">READ MORE: <a href=\"https:\/\/www.blackmagicdesign.com\/media\/release\/20210805-01\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Hulu Original Series <em>Only Murders in the Building<\/em> Graded with DaVinci Resolve Studio (Blackmagic Design)<\/a><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Pitched and greenlit pre-pandemic, production for<em> Only Murders in the Building<\/em> took place in New York City over this past winter and spring amid heightened safety concerns because of COVID-19.
